This event has ended!

View current events hosted by Lake County .NET Users Group

LCNUG March 26: Layered design and normalized behavior vs. "The other way".

Thursday, March 26, 2009 from 6:30 PM to 8:30 PM (CT)

Grayslake, United States

Ticket Information

Type End     Quantity
Member Ended Free  

Event Details

ABSTRACT

We will look at two versions of the snap shot section of a stock market system based on point and figure charting. I want to show how well thought out inheritance and using polymorphism can make the above manageable as well as understandable. Above all else I want us to have some fun doing this.

System one was created with a 2 layered approach using sqldatasource with analysis divided between, the data and the UI layer. Originally, all function and analysis was intended occurred in the data layer. As time went by, this became impractical. In its current form the source code both sql and vb is a “marvel” to behold! As I said lets have fun with it.

System two is a redesign following a design pattern outlined in an article series by Imar Spaanjaars, “N-Layered Web Applications with ASP.NET 3.5”. Included is an interesting method of validation using custom attributes.

BIO: Kurt Schroeder

When & Where



College of Lake County
Technology Building T326-328
19351 West Washington Street
Grayslake, 60030

Thursday, March 26, 2009 from 6:30 PM to 8:30 PM (CT)


  Add to my calendar